The Noida Traffic Police is launching a drive to crack down on vehicles that do not yet sport an HSRP. A similar drive will be carried out in Ghaziabad. In a letter to police chiefs of districts in UP, Uttar Pradesh Police has directed the initiation of an enforcement drive and to impose fines on defaulters.

High-security registration plates are mandatory in India. All vehicles sold before April 2019 are to be installed with HSRPs. The mandate was introduced with the aim to improve security and culling car theft.In a letter to the police chiefs, UP’s additional DG (traffic and road safety) Anupam Kulshreshtha stated that a separate period was allotted for the installation of HSRPs in different categories of registered vehicles, and today (15 February) this prescribed period ends.

According to officials, the HSRP was introduced by the central government and vide a notification in December 2018 made mandatory on commercial and non-commercial vehicles manufactured or registered after April 1, 2019.private vehicles registered in Noida and Gautam Buddh Nagar but not having a high-security registration plate (HSRP) will be penalised Rs 5,000 as per law, police said on Thursday.According to officials, the HSRP was introduced by the central government and vide a notification in December 2018 made mandatory on commercial and non-commercial vehicles manufactured or registered after April 1, 2019.

A deadline was also set for the implementation of the HSRP, ending on February 15, 2023, they said.The time period provided for installing high-security registration plates on vehicles was February 15 and it has ended now. Accordingly, the Gautam Buddh Nagar Traffic police and the local police at thana levels will start a campaign to take action against vehicles not having HSRP, holding them liable for faulty number plates.

What is a High Security Number Plate?

High Security Number Plates are registration plates electronically linked to their vehicles. These are aluminium plates containing the following elements and characteristics.

  • A chromium-based hot-stamped Ashoka Chakra symbol in a blue-coloured hologram is located on the upper-left corner of the plate. It is supposed to measure precisely 20 mm in length and 20 mm in width.
  • A unique 10-digit PIN or Permanent Identification Number is engraved through laser technology on the lower-left corner of the HSRP plate.
  • Hot-stamped alphabets and numerals denoting the state code, district code, and a unique alpha-numeric identification number for a vehicle. Each numeral/alphabet is branded with a film containing the word “INDIA” at an angle of 45 degrees.
  • India’s international registration identification code “IND” is branded below the Ashoka Chakra hologram. 

As per the guidelines of the Ministry of Road Transport and Highways (MoRTH), all motor vehicle owners must install an HSRP by July 2022. All vehicles purchased after the year 2019 already have HSRP. Thus, owners who bought their vehicles before 2019 need to replace the number plates with the HSRPs.

High Security Number Plate price

The Government of India is yet to regularise the HSRP number plate cost across the country. This is why the High Security Number Plate charges differ from one state to another. Here is a basic idea of the price you may be paying for an HSRP.

Vehicle typeHSRP cost (approximate)
Two-wheelersRs. 400 + Rs. 100 (for a colour-coded sticker)
Four-wheelersRs. 1,100 (based on vehicle category) + Rs. 100 (for a colour-coded sticker)

How to apply for a High Security Number Plate online?

The online services related to HSRP are currently available in a few states only. However, you can visit your nearest RTO or search for an authorised automobile dealer where HSRP plates are provided.

If your vehicle was originally registered in Delhi or Uttar Pradesh, you can use the online portal Book My HSRP to apply for this number plate and get it delivered to your home. 

Here are the steps to follow when applying for an HSRP online. 

  • Step 1: Visit the official Book My HSRP website.
  • Step 2: Enter the required information such as your vehicle number, engine number, chassis number, fuel type, contact number, etc.
  • Step 3: Fill in the captcha code as given on your screen and select “Click Here”.
  • Step 4: Choose a preferred fitment location and appointment slot to get the number plate installed on your vehicle.
  • Step 5: Review and verify your booking details and make the required payment.
  • Step 6: Download the generated payment receipt.
  • Step 7: You will get a mobile notification when your HSRP gets ready.
